phpMyAdmin is intended to handle the adminstration of MySQL over the WWW.

Currently it can:
 - create and drop databases
 - create, copy, drop and alter tables
 - delete, edit and add fields
 - execute any SQL-statement, even batch-queries
 - manage keys on fields
 - load text files into tables
 - create and read dumps of tables
 - export and import CSV data
 - administer one single database
